Salome, the temptress who hedonistically demands the head of John the Baptist in exchange for her dancing, embodies sensuality, sexuality, and willful indulgence. Come watch this stunning new production unveil in what promises to be one of the most exciting events of the opera season. The collaboration of director Ian Judge and designer Tim Goodchild, ensures that this new production will bring a fresh, if not controversial edge to this powerful piece. The production features Norweigan soprano Turid Karlsen and American soprano Nina Warren as the provocative Salome, alongside Christopher Robertson, last season's Rigoletto, as John the Baptist. Milena Kitic debuts as the evil mother, Herodias, as John DeMain leads the Opera Pacific Orchestra in this spectacular one-act score. |
